一、What Is COB LED Technology?

COB LED technology (Chip on Board LED) is an advanced LED packaging method where multiple LED chips are directly mounted onto a printed circuit board (PCB) and then covered with a protective encapsulation layer.
Unlike traditional SMD LED displays, where individual LED chips are packaged into separate lamp beads before being mounted on the PCB, COB technology integrates the LED chips directly onto the board.
The basic structure is:
Traditional SMD LED:
LED chip → LED package → Lamp bead → PCB
COB LED:
LED chip → PCB → Protective encapsulation
By removing the traditional LED lamp bead structure, COB technology creates a more compact and reliable LED display module.
二、How Does COB LED Technology Work?
In a COB LED display, thousands of tiny LED chips are accurately placed directly onto the PCB.
The manufacturing process includes:
1. LED Chip Placement
Small LED chips are mounted directly onto the circuit board.
2. Electrical Connection
The LED chips are connected through advanced bonding technology to ensure stable operation.
3. Encapsulation Protection
A protective layer covers the LED chips.
This layer provides:
- Physical protection
- Dust resistance
- Moisture resistance
- Better durability
4. Pixel Control
Driver ICs control each LED chip to produce:
- Different brightness levels
- Accurate colors
- High-quality images
三、COB LED vs SMD LED: What Is the Difference?
The biggest difference is the packaging structure.
| Feature | COB LED | SMD LED |
|---|---|---|
| Packaging Method | Chip directly mounted on PCB | Packaged LED lamp mounted on PCB |
| Surface Protection | Excellent | Standard |
| Pixel Density | Higher | Lower |
| Fine Pixel Pitch | Excellent | Limited |
| Close Viewing Experience | Better | Good |
| Reliability | Higher | Medium |
| Cost | Higher | Lower |
四、Advantages of COB LED Technology
1. Higher Reliability
One of the biggest advantages of COB LED is improved reliability.
Traditional SMD LED displays expose individual LED lamp beads, which can be damaged by:
- Physical impact
- Dust
- Moisture
- Frequent contact
COB technology protects the LED chips with encapsulation, reducing the risk of:
- Dead pixels
- LED damage
- Surface failure
This makes COB LED suitable for professional environments requiring long-term stable operation.
2. Better Image Quality
COB LED technology improves visual performance.
Benefits include:
- Higher contrast ratio
- Better black level
- More uniform brightness
- Improved color consistency
Because the LED chips are placed closer together, COB supports smaller pixel pitches such as:
- P0.7
- P0.9
- P1.25
- P1.5
- P1.8
This makes COB LED ideal for ultra-high-definition indoor LED video walls.
3. Excellent Close-Viewing Performance
For applications where viewers sit close to the screen, image quality is critical.
Examples:
- Conference rooms
- Control rooms
- Meeting spaces
COB LED displays provide:
- Clear text
- Smooth images
- Less visible pixel structure
This creates a more comfortable viewing experience.
4. Strong Surface Protection
The encapsulated surface provides:
- Anti-collision protection
- Dust resistance
- Moisture protection
Compared with traditional SMD LED modules, COB LED displays are more durable in demanding environments.
5. Better Heat Dissipation
Because LED chips are directly connected to the PCB, COB technology improves thermal management.
Better heat dissipation helps:
- Increase lifespan
- Improve stability
- Reduce performance degradation

六、COB LED Pixel Pitch Guide
Choosing the right pixel pitch depends on viewing distance.
| Pixel Pitch | Recommended Application |
|---|---|
| P0.7–P0.9 | Premium control rooms, high-end visualization |
| P1.2 | Conference rooms, command centers |
| P1.5 | Corporate displays |
| P1.8 | Commercial indoor LED walls |
| P2.5 | Larger viewing distance applications |
七、Why Is COB LED More Expensive?
COB LED displays usually cost more than traditional SMD LED displays because of:
Advanced Manufacturing Process
COB requires:
- Higher production precision
- Advanced bonding technology
- More complex testing
Higher Pixel Density
Fine pixel pitch COB displays require:
- More LED chips
- More precise manufacturing
Better Long-Term Value
Although the initial cost is higher, COB can reduce:
- Maintenance costs
- Replacement frequency
- Downtime losses
For professional applications, total ownership cost can be more competitive.

十、Frequently Asked Questions
Q1:Is COB LED better than SMD LED?
For fine pitch indoor LED displays, COB offers advantages in reliability, protection, and image quality. However, SMD remains popular for cost-sensitive and outdoor applications.
:Q2:What does COB mean in LED display?
COB means Chip on Board, referring to a technology where LED chips are directly mounted onto a PCB instead of using traditional packaged LED lamps.
Q3:Is COB LED suitable for conference rooms?
Yes. COB LED is one of the best solutions for premium conference rooms because it provides high resolution, seamless images, and excellent close-view performance.
Q4:What is the lifespan of COB LED display?
A high-quality COB LED display can typically achieve 100,000 hours of operational lifespan under proper conditions.
